Jazz Entered into a License Agreement with Werewolf to Develop WTX-613 for the Treatment of Cancer Using PREDATOR Protein Engineering Technology

Shots:

  • Werewolf to receive $15M up front &~$1.26B in milestones along with royalties. Jazz obtains exclusive development & commercialization rights globally to WTX-613 & is expected to submit an IND application to the US FDA in 2023
  • WTX-613 is being studied in preclinical development & minimizes the sev. toxicities that have been observed with systemically active recombinant IFNα therapy & maximize clinical benefit when administered as monothx. or in combination with other agents
  • Jazz will advance its oncology pipeline to deliver novel therapies along with the immuno-oncology program & also plans to deliver 5 additional novel therapies to patients at the end of the decade as part of Vision 2025
